Book excerpt: "Biographies in general are more often the reflection of the passions and prejudices of the biographers than a revelation of the truth concerning the subject." Numerous biographies have been written about President Abraham Lincoln, most of which have highlighted his successes and virtues. Those works mythologized the man while leaving some facets of his personal history and presidential tenure to be lost to history. Much of what has been written about Lincoln has been exaggerated to eulogize him as he was given an increasingly oversized place in the minds of many Americans. If you want a fresh, unbiased examination of America's 16th President, The Deification of Lincoln by Ira D. Cardiff is the perfect resource. Cardiff presents oft-neglected truths for a more holistic picture. For example, he examines how the Civil War was won not by just Lincoln's tenacity and dedication to the cause. Cardiff also sheds light on how the end of slavery was brought about by much more than Lincoln's actions. None of these revelations are intended to discredit Lincoln but to gain a more realistic understanding for him and his role in history. This text sets him properly within the historical context.

Book excerpt: Ira B. Cardiff sets out to correct numerous flaws in the biographical narrative of President Abraham Lincoln, a towering figure whom the author admires but considers unduly deified by certain entities. At the outset, Cardiff is clear this work is not a revelatory debunking of the deeds or traits of Abe Lincoln. Rather, it is an attempt to dispel certain myths that appeared after the death of the 16th President, which became ingrained to the point of acceptance even in historical circles. The author has great respect for Lincoln's legacy, but finds issue with inaccuracies deeming Lincoln to be near-faultless. Cardiff finds issue with the idea that Lincoln was a committed Christian, when several associates of Lincoln attest to him having little time for matters of God and religion. He finds it insulting that Lincoln's successes should be attributed to divine favor, when it was shrewd political savvy and keen knowledge of law that enabled his maneuvers before, during and after the U.S. Civil War.

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Religion of Abraham Lincoln The Almost Chosen People: A Study of the Religion of Abraham Lincoln was first published by Doubleday Company in 1959 and quickly went out of print. The revision of this book now appears as The Religion of Abraham Lincoln, simplifying the title and pointing to the content of the book rather than to the dramatic phrase Lincoln used in addressing the New Jersey Senate on February 21, 1861.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Legends That Libel Lincoln It may be said that this book tells nothing that is really new, nothing that has not been known by Lincoln students for many years. I freely admit this to be true, for all the material used in this book has been gathered from sources that are available to anyone. Lincoln students are ac quainted with the information that is presented here, al though I hope they will find that it is presented and interpreted in a new manner. Unfortunately, however, many who speak or write about Lincoln do not appear to be acquainted with this information, nor does it seem to be generally known. Many writers and speakers of today still follow tradition, to a large extent, and thus help to give new life to old legends and beliefs which persist today in spite of knowledge gathered by painstaking Stu dents after years of research. As a result, we still have a picture of Abraham Lincoln that is inaccurate in several respects. We also have pictures of Lincoln's father and wife that are sadly distorted and most unjust to these two members of his family, each of whom made definite con tributions to the development of Abraham Lincoln.
